Training Facilities:
First off, there are 4 types of training facilities: Sector ship training, Sector fleet training, System ship training, and System fleet training. Taken separately, each of these functions identically. When combined, Sector and System training facilities (Normal ones and the Psychic ones) both stack, for a possibility of 6% per turn.
That being said, I will focus on Sector ship training facilities. If you have multiple training facilities on one planet, only one facility functions. The facility with the highest training rate adds experience each turn. Once that facility's limit has been reached, it can no longer add any experience. This does not matter in the standard facilities, since more advanced ones increase both the rate and the max. Once the facility with the highest rate has been maxed, the second highest rated facility will train the ship. I will use this example to illustrate how this works:
----------------
Level I (L I):
3% per turn
15% max
Level II:
2% per turn
20% max
Level III:
1% per turn
25% max
----------------
Consider a planet that has all three facilities built on it. Ship X with 0 experience parks in orbit.
Turn 1-5:
L I is the highest rated trainer, so it adds 3% per turn. On turn 5, Ship X has 15%.
Turn 6-7:
Since Ship X has 15% exp, L I can not train it anymore. So, L II, the 2nd highest trainer, takes over. It adds 2% on turn 6, and then 2% on turn 7, bringing Ship X to 19%.
Turn 8:
L II could add 2% still, but it's limit is at 20%. So, it can only add 1% to the total, bringing it to 20%. Only one facility works at a time, so L III does not add anything.
Turn 9-13:
L III now takes over, since L II has maxed out. It adds 1% per turn for 5 turns, bringing the ship to 25%.
So, if you only build a L III, it takes 25 turns to maximize exp. If you build one of each, then it only takes 13 turns.
